Cybersecurity Strategies for Investment Holding Companies in the Telecom-AI Era
Investment holding companies operating within the dynamic telecom-AI arena face unique cybersecurity risks that require a robust approach. A layered security strategy is essential, encompassing various facets. These include enforcing zero-trust architectures to restrict access, bolstering system security through sophisticated threat analysis and reaction capabilities, and regularly performing vulnerability testing to identify and fix potential weaknesses. Furthermore, dedicating in staff training regarding social engineering awareness and best procedures is crucial. Finally, a comprehensive incident reaction plan, verified and revised frequently, is necessary to lessen the effect of a attack.
- Zero-trust architectures
- Endpoint security
- Penetration testing
- Employee training
- Incident response planning
